      I loved the meals I ate at Galloway's when I was in Boqueron. The food takes some time to come out, but I could tell that everything was made fresh to order. I'd rather wait a little longer for a quality meal then instantly receive blah food.

      The first time I went I was still somewhat full from a late breakfast. I ordered the sorullitos (fried corn sticks) to have something and as full as I was, I still ate the whole plate. My girlfriend had the chicken bacon sandwich and plain mofungo. We could tell the mofungo was excellent, even though we had never had it before. The sandwich was big enough for two people.

      The second time we ate there I was hungrier so I ordered the Pechuga de Pollo Asopaos (Chicken Gumbo). It came with more sorullitos which were great - and the gumbo came out in a little metal pot. It was the best gumbo I've ever had, including gumbo I've eaten at top rated places in New Orleans. I couldnt finish it because of the portion size; it was big enough for two, maybe even three people; but I wish I could have! I fed the sorullitos I couldn't finish to the beautiful tarpin fish that swim around the restaurant (it's on a pier). My girlfriend ordered tostones (fried plantains), mozzarella sticks, and spinach/artichoke dip appetizers as her meal. Everything came out perfect and fresh.

      While we were there we had the opportunity to experience their St. Patrick's day Parade / celebration. This is a must see. The whole town / region gets together and marches through the town ending up at the restaurant. If you make advanced reservations you can sit in the dining area after the parade and enjoy corned beef and cabbage. I was pleased with this meal as well, and the party was a great time.

      The only negative thing I can think to say is that they add 15% tip automatically to every check. I don't like that some restaurants do this, but I understand why they do. As long as it's clearly marked on the menu and bill (it was) I tolerate it.

      My advice: if you find yourself in Boqueron head over to Galloway's. Be patient, as your food may take some time to come out, but you will be happy and satisfied when it does. If you are looking for something to do next St. Paddy's day, take a trip down to Boqueron in Cabo Rojo and enjoy a great time!
